1934 Western Association


The 1934 season was the Western Association's 28th, and 6 teams competed in the league that year. The Springfield Red Wings won the 1934 Western Association championship.

Level: C
Season Began: Wednesday, May 9, 1934
Season Ended: Monday, September 3, 1934
